Obituary

MRS JOHN THOMAS The death occurred last Friday, at the residence of her son, Mr S. Thomas, West Belt, of Mary, widow of the late John Thomas, late of Lincoln, at the age of 78 years. Born at Lurgan, near Belfast, Mrs Thomas left Ireland at th© age of 14 years in a sailing ship which took three months to reach New Zealand, and has lived most of her life in Lincoln, being one of the oldest residents there.

She leaves a family of six children — Mr Thomas pre-deceasing her seven years ago, from which time Mrs Thomas has lived with her daughter in Church Street. The children are: Mrs F. Bradshaw (Ashley Bank), Mrs G. Aston (Christchurch), Mrs Morris (Tauranga), Mrs Dowker (Christchurch), Mrs J. Branthwaite (Church Street), and Mr S. Thomas (West Belt). Before the funeral, which was held on Saturday at the Lincoln Cemetery, a short service was held at her daughter’s residence in Church Street. The service was conducted by the Rev. Mr Wilson, the Rev. C. L. Sparrow of Lincoln officiating at the graveside. The pall-bearers were her three sonS-in-law and grandson, Messrs Aston, Dalker, Branthwaite, and J. Bradshaw. 4 Many beautiful wreaths were sent.
